Text Panel uses Android's Accessibility Service to provide core functionality such as detecting text input fields, recognizing shortcuts, opening the quick-reply panel, and inserting selected text.
When the Accessibility Service is enabled, the App may access information necessary to:
detect editable text fields;
identify supported applications;
recognize configured text shortcuts;
recognize the // command used to open the quick-reply panel;
determine the location and dimensions of the active text input field;
automatically position the quick-reply panel near or above the active input field;
insert a script or saved text selected by the user into the active text field.
Because of the way Android Accessibility Services operate, the service may technically have access to information about the currently active application, visible interface elements, editable text fields, and text entered into relevant fields.
Text Panel uses this access only for the user-facing functionality described above.
Accessibility-related processing is designed to occur locally on the device.
Krepel Studio does not intentionally collect, transmit, sell, or remotely store the contents of unrelated conversations or text fields.
The Accessibility Service is disabled by default and must be explicitly enabled by the user through Android system settings.
Users may disable the Accessibility Service at any time.

When the user explicitly starts an AI operation, information required to perform the request may be transmitted to the AI provider selected by the user.
This information may include:
prompts entered by the user;
scripts submitted for processing;
text selected for rewriting, translation, or improvement;
instructions entered by the user;
information required to generate script packs.
The user's API key is used to authenticate requests with the selected AI provider.
Krepel Studio does not intentionally send the user's AI API key to Krepel Studio servers.
Third-party AI providers process submitted information according to their own privacy policies, API terms, retention policies, and account settings.
Users should review the privacy practices of their selected AI provider before using AI functionality.
Users should avoid submitting sensitive or confidential information unless they understand and accept the selected provider's data-handling practices.
